Dee - Loved one of resident/client
Senior Apartments
June 16, 2020
Dirty and no communication

My parent has lived in parkview Abingdon for 3 years now. When she first moved there we were so impressed because it was so clean and the the office management were so helpful. Today it is disgustingly dirty and the office management keep the office doors completely closed with no interaction with the residents and not because of covid-19. The office personnel don’t want to be bothered and they give no help to the residents there. These residents deserve better. They deserve better communication. They don’t deserve a door to shut them out and treated as though they don’t matter and treated as though they are a bother. It’s shameful. Who do these employees think they are??? The residents deserve a clean environment. The filth is really getting bad there. The management there wouldn’t keep their home dirty like it is there. The foyer, entryway,porch, elevator hallways , floors not mopped, carpet not cleaned and vacuumed etc...My next call is the Health Department!

Anonymous - Loved one of resident/client
Senior Apartments
October 6, 2015
Verified Review
office and management leave a lot to be desired.

Overall I think it's a very nice place, but the office and management leave a lot to be desired. It seems they are never in their office, the director would tell me something and then it would be different, there were lots of discrepancies with billing. They do have a new director, and I haven't had much experience with the new person, but I'm hoping it gets better. Getting in and out has been an issue, they took the directory down, and since it's gone back up, not everything is correct. Sometimes the maintenance is on top of it, and sometimes not so much. You can't use quarters in the laundry room, and they didn't tell us that you had to have a special card that you put money on. There have just been a lot of little annoyances. We chose them because they seemed to be brighter and more open than their other location. Overall it's okay, and maybe things will be better with the new director.

Anonymous - Loved one of resident/client
Senior Apartments
August 29, 2015
Verified Review
Nice/Beware

Nice apartment. Advise: Prepare move in checklist carefully. Advise: Ask residents for Elevator update. (was not working 4 times in 2 months) Advise: Electric bill was $[removed] a month. (They showed us a bill for $[removed]) Warning: If your family member is on a limited income. If medically unable to care for self and need to move. To get out of the lease you need two months rent and a letter from Dr. As of August 28th, lots of units coming available. Humm???? Why?????
